From the author's Introduction: As with other books in this series, the arrangements in this book are meant to be easy to play, easy to read, and most of all, easy to extend. There are two basic approaches to playing fingerstyle arrangements: memorize every note of an intricate piece and play it the same way every time, or start with an outline of the tune, and improvise variations. The first approach has the advantage that the notes are worked out ahead of time, but takes work to memorize. The music may also get stale over time, since everything is locked in. With the second approach, memorization is easier (or maybe even unnecessary), and you can continually explore new variations, making the music more fun to play, and maybe more fun to listen to. Hymns work well for the second approach, because there are so many hymns, and people are likely to request their favorites, particularly for special services. It would be difficult to maintain a large enough repretroire of complex arrangements to cover all situations. The arrangements in this book are designed to be pulled out at a moment's notice, allowing you to perform with minimal preparation. These sketches are similar to those found in "fake books," but designed for solo fingerstyle guitar. Jazz fake books are typically limited to just chord names and perhaps melody. These arrangements provide a bit more than that - basically easy-to-play arrangements with no complicated parts that are designed to be extended on the fly. Recordings of all hymns are available as a free download. From the author's Introduction: This book grew out of a need. Recently, I was asked to play during several funerals, with the request being to "just play some hymns." When I began looking for material, I found a wealth of wonderful arrangements for fingerstyle guitar, but none of them were going to work for me in this situation. Naturally, I had only a few days' notice, so I wasn't going to learn and memorize complex arrangements, no matter how beautiful they were. Even the simplest arrangements I found were many pages long, and I didn't want to be turning pages during a funeral service, the way I would if I tried to read the music rather than memorize it. I also realized that in this setting, the focus wasn't on me, or how clever or complex the music was. I just needed to play appropriate music for the occasion that helped set the mood and that didn't detract from the service. Uncomplicated, melodic arrangements would be a plus. My solution forms the basis of this book - my own arrangements that are simple, almost "sketches" of an arrangement. What I decided I needed was a type of book known as a "fake book" in jazz circles - but for hymns - and designed for solo fingerstyle guitar. Jazz fake books are typically limited to just chord names and perhaps melody. I wanted a bit more than that - basically easily-playable arrangements with no complicated parts, and designed to be extended on the fly. Available in PDF, EPUB and Kindle. Book excerpt: Hymns have been used for building up the body of believers since the beginning of church history. These accessible fingerstyle arrangements of 13 traditional hymns are meant to provide opportunities for guitarists of any skill level to praise the Lord. The individual hymns are arranged in a progressive manner beginning with a simple statement of the melody which even beginners can enjoy playing. Then, when you feel more confident, you can delve into the more challenging polyphonic version of the same hymn. This pedagogical approach helps the player develop an awareness of tone and dynamics while understanding each additional voice as an important aspect of the overall arrangement. Written in standard notation and tablature with extensive left-hand fingering suggestions.

Available in PDF, EPUB and Kindle. Book excerpt: This unique book presents 18 of the most popular classical compositions typically performed at weddings. Rather than being written for the classic guitar, however, each piece is arranged for solo pick-style guitar—a.k.a., plectrum or flatpicking guitar—in both standard notation and tablature. Like classical guitar arrangements, these settings utilize the full spectrum of the guitar’s capabilities with bass lines, chords and melodies happening simultaneously. Although written for intermediate to advanced plectrum guitarists, fingerstyle players will also find these arrangements rewarding. This collection would serve as a convenient resource for pros who should be able to sight read most of this material on the job. Given that these arrangements sound complete and appropriate as plectrum guitar solos, pick-style students will also enjoy and benefit from working on these familiar melodies by Baroque, Classical and Modern masters.
